bloodytools
Uldir release
使用SimulationCraft在魔兽世界中所有DP和某些坦克的几个不同方面的自动化工具。 Ingame定制和数字调整使决策没有外部帮助。
你需要
下载或克隆此存储库在您的simulationcraft目录旁边。
├── SimulationCraft/
└── bloodytools/
└── README.md
启动Python环境。安装依赖项。
$ < env_name > S cripts a ctive
( < env_name > )$ pip install -U -r . r equirements.txt
python --version
应返回您安装的Python 3.6+版本编号,如果不是,请尝试python3 --version
。使用任何内容(Python/Python3)在下一步中返回正确的版本bloodytools
目录中创建一个虚拟的3.6+环境, python -m venv env
env/Scripts/activate
source env/bin/activate
python --version
python -m pip install --upgrade pip
来更新安装程序的额外工具pip install -U -r requirements.txt
恭喜,您准备在已经打开的Commandline/PowerShell/终端中Getting started
命令的命令。 使用文本编辑器(如Notepad ++)编辑您喜欢的bloodytools/settings.py
。启动Python环境。开始血液。
$ cd ~ /bloodytools
$ < env_name > /Scripts/activate
# show parameters
( < env_name > )$ python -m bloodytools -h
# run a trinket simulation
( < env_name > )$ python -m bloodytools -s trinkets,shaman,elemental,castingpatchwerk
# run a trinket simulation utilizing a custom profile from `custom_profile.txt`
( < env_name > )$ python -m bloodytools -s trinkets,shaman,elemental,castingpatchwerk --custom_profile
如果您发现某处缺乏功能或提高代码质量的方法,请与我联系或创建问题。您还可以分配此项目,并通过您的想法创建拉动请求。请使用black
格式化您的代码。
在不和谐中认识我。我的用户名是Bloodmallet(EU)#8246。
如果您想支持开发: